Philips Showcases Technologies for Connected Homes and Workplaces at COMDEX 2002

LAS VEGAS--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Nov. 18, 2002--Royal Philips Electronics (AEX:PHI)(NYSE: PHG) is to highlight its focused technology strategy at COMDEX 2002 by showcasing several new products and solutions based on core competencies in display, storage, connectivity and digital video processing.

Visitors to the annual Las Vegas convention will have the opportunity to see Philips' application of these capabilities in business productivity products, enabling solutions for the connected home, and in optical disc-based digital video recording and data storage.

Professional productivity solutions

The full range of Philips-branded solutions for the professional and business electronics markets will be on display during COMDEX, including the very latest LCD and Real Flat CRT monitors with Philips' LightFrame3(TM) solution for pinpoint on-screen image accuracy. For professional display applications like education, the current line-up of highly efficient, cost-effective LCD projectors will also be on show, along with the award-winning 42-inch and 32-inch FlatTV(TM) plasma monitors.

Philips' world leads in storage will be represented by exhibits of the latest optical storage-based data drives for PCs. Along with the new USB-based external Jack Rabbit 32-speed CD-RW drive, Philips will unveil its latest DVD+R/+RW data drive. Offering faster, 4x write speed on DVD+R media, the new drive will enable the creation of 4.7-gigabyte DVDs containing video, images and PC data in less than 15 minutes.

Philips will also be demonstrating its solutions for the PC multimedia experience: to meet the performance demands of the latest applications, Philips will be exhibiting two brand new sound cards featuring Dolby® Digital 5.1 multichannel audio.

Philips innovates The Connected Home

Philips will underline its status as a leading developer of wireless connectivity technologies at COMDEX with The Connected Home, a suite of demonstrations showcasing ready-for-market OEM component solutions, along with end products such as the acclaimed iPronto LCD universal remote control, and a new-design Bluetooth(TM) headset.

The Connected Home will provide a showcase for Philips' expertise in bridging solutions for different connectivity protocols. Demonstrations in this arena will include a unique solution for wireless devices to access powerline networks via Wi-Fi (802.11b). Visitors will also be able to see the Philips Possio PX20, a wireless services gateway providing PDAs, PCs and other Bluetooth-enabled devices with access to IP networks via 802.11b-based WLANs.

Philips will also be demonstrating new and highly innovative technology platforms for media distribution and storage within the home. Along with modular digital video recording solutions for consumer electronics manufacturers and PC OEMs, Philips will showcase production-ready media streaming and bridging executions embracing the Bluetooth and 802.11b and 802.11a protocols, technologies in which Philips enjoys considerable leads in IC and module manufacturing and development.

As part of the WiFi Pavillion being staged at COMDEX by the WiFi Alliance - of which Philips is an active board member - Philips will be demonstrating a number of component technology solutions for the computing industry, including hybrid 802.11b/802.11a wireless solutions, a platform technology enabling seamless wireless networking for entertainment between PCs and A/V appliances, as well as the iPronto universal remote control available for OEM bundling or retail distribution.

Underlining the success of DVD recording

Philips' commitment to the DVD+R/+RW format will be further underlined at COMDEX by the company's participation in a static display by the DVD+RW Alliance, the organization of which Philips is a founding member. Philips will be amongst numerous presentations of the latest consumer and data recorders based on the DVD+R/+RW format. Visitors will be able to discuss with representatives from the main Alliance members - the current status of DVD+RW, the format supported by all major PC manufacturers and offering optimum performance, two-way compatibility and ease-of-use for both the consumer electronics and PC domains.

Royal Philips Electronics of the Netherlands is one of the world's biggest electronics companies and Europe's largest, with sales of EUR 32.3 billion in 2001. It is a global leader in color television sets, lighting, electric shavers, medical diagnostic imaging and patient monitoring, and one-chip TV products. Its 184,000 employees in more than 60 countries are active in the areas of lighting, consumer electronics, domestic appliances, components, semiconductors, and medical systems.
